Tragic Country Star Mindy McCready commits Suicide
American singer Mindy McCready was found dead at a residence in Heber Springs in Arkansas on Sunday. Police suspected that the troubled singer ended her life for unknown reason. She was only 37.
McCready was found shot at her head.…

Australia win ICC Women’s World Cup 2013
Mumbai: The West Indies failed to create any upset in the final of the ICC Women's World Cup 2013, as Australia demolished them by 114 runs to lift the trophy for the sixth time in their 8th appearance in the final.
